About the job
At Bobyard, we tackle complex computer vision challenges to streamline takeoff processes for contractors, saving them extensive hours on each project. Our innovative systems deliver results that surpass human capabilities.
As a Computer Vision Research Engineer, you will enjoy significant autonomy in the design, execution, and refinement of groundbreaking products. In our fast-paced startup environment, you will become a foremost expert in the solutions you develop. We seek exceptional engineers who not only possess a visionary outlook for the product but can also focus deeply to produce outstanding code.
About Bobyard
Bobyard is an innovative startup dedicated to automating complex processes for contractors through advanced computer vision technology. Our mission is to save our clients significant time and effort, allowing them to focus on what they do best.

Company OverviewBobyard is at the forefront of transforming the construction industry, one of the largest sectors in the U.S. that has lagged in technological advancement. Each year, companies allocate over $60B to teams dedicated to generating cost estimates for bids, often relying on labor-intensive methods of manually measuring and counting materials from blueprints.Our innovative solution leverages computer vision and natural language processing (NLP) to automate takeoffs, enabling cost estimation processes to be executed 10 times faster and with significantly fewer errors. Your primary responsibilities will include the development of software and machine learning models for our on-camera and cloud-based systems.Our MissionAt Aquabyte, we are on a transformative journey to enhance the sustainability and efficiency of aquaculture. Our goal is ambitious yet rewarding: to optimize fish farming, contributing to environmentally friendly and healthy protein production, while addressing one of the significant factors driving climate change. With aquaculture being the fastest-growing food production sector, we are at the forefront of leveraging technology to sustainably harvest marine resources for future generations.We take pride in our diverse, mission-driven team and are eager to collaborate with passionate individuals who share our vision. If our mission resonates with you, we encourage you to connect with us.Our ProductWe currently support salmon farmers in understanding their fish populations and making sustainable decisions. Utilizing custom underwater cameras, computer vision, and machine learning, we can accurately measure fish weights, assess health conditions, and create optimal feeding plans in real-time. Our solutions encompass three levels: on-site hardware for image capture, cloud infrastructure for data processing, and a user-friendly web application.
